While almost every component of Border 2 is being widely praised, a piece of critics and audiences has expressed dissatisfaction with the dim lighting within the film’s climactic battle sequences.


Border 2 director Anurag Singh clarifies lighting issues, says corrections are underway
Addressing the priority, director Anurag Singh explains, “The climax just isn’t meant to be dark. It is about within the evening, but I feel because of projection issues, it feels darker in some cinemas. In most theatres, it appears advantageous.”
Anurag confirms that corrective measures are already underway. “Now we have sent out a mail to all theatres explaining easy methods to address this issue. Moreover, we’re updating the print in theatres where the climax is appearing darker than intended.”
The director also spoke in regards to the challenges of mounting the large-scale motion set pieces. “Motion is all the time tough to shoot. And motion in a period war film is even tougher. The ditch warfare and tank sequences were particularly demanding. But like I said, I enjoy challenge.”
